Proton therapy is a form of radiation treatment that employs charged particles, protons, to target tumors more precisely than traditional X-ray radiation. This precision can minimize damage to surrounding healthy tissue, a crucial consideration in the sensitive environment of the brain.
Understanding Proton Therapy
Proton therapy is increasingly recognized for its targeted approach to treating cancer, particularly in the brain. This therapy offers significant advantages, particularly for children and individuals with tumors located near critical brain structures. The protons deposit their energy at a specific depth, which can lead to fewer side effects compared to conventional radiation therapies. As research continues, several open questions linger around the topic of proton therapy side effects:
1. Long-term cognitive effects: Experts are still unsure whether proton therapy leads to long-term cognitive deficits in patients, even years after treatment.
2. Dose optimization: There is ongoing discussion about the optimal proton dosage, especially concerning minimizing side effects while effectively treating the tumor.
3. Comparative effectiveness: Researchers are exploring how proton therapy compares to other radiation treatments, such as traditional X-ray therapy, in terms of side effects and overall efficacy.
These questions reveal that the field is still evolving, and continuous dialogue remains vital as researchers gather more data to improve patient care.
